@font-face{font-family:Doto;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/dc2ba63e1aa1faf0.c0d38fb6.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Doto;font-style:normal;font-weight:100 900;font-display:swap;src:url(../media/0e54dc4a88da75bb.p.b44d99ab.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}.doto_63521c9e-module__2Gx7qG__className{font-family:Doto,system-ui,sans-serif;font-style:normal}.doto_63521c9e-module__2Gx7qG__variable{--doto:"Doto",system-ui,sans-serif}
@font-face{font-family:Manrope;font-style:normal;font-weight:200 800;font-display:swap;src:url(../media/a342834df7752944.bb140f9f.woff2)format("woff2");unicode-range:U+460-52F,U+1C80-1C8A,U+20B4,U+2DE0-2DFF,U+A640-A69F,U+FE2E-FE2F}@font-face{font-family:Manrope;font-style:normal;font-weight:200 800;font-display:swap;src:url(../media/d3fe2f289711ac3f.50575af1.woff2)format("woff2");unicode-range:U+301,U+400-45F,U+490-491,U+4B0-4B1,U+2116}@font-face{font-family:Manrope;font-style:normal;font-weight:200 800;font-display:swap;src:url(../media/58c4895d0a0ef7cc.78d1a7ae.woff2)format("woff2");unicode-range:U+370-377,U+37A-37F,U+384-38A,U+38C,U+38E-3A1,U+3A3-3FF}@font-face{font-family:Manrope;font-style:normal;font-weight:200 800;font-display:swap;src:url(../media/bfc7db5c00d21bc5.247c8473.woff2)format("woff2");unicode-range:U+102-103,U+110-111,U+128-129,U+168-169,U+1A0-1A1,U+1AF-1B0,U+300-301,U+303-304,U+308-309,U+323,U+329,U+1EA0-1EF9,U+20AB}@font-face{font-family:Manrope;font-style:normal;font-weight:200 800;font-display:swap;src:url(../media/6ab0db14f70d8ed6.18d7c7dc.woff2)format("woff2");unicode-range:U+100-2BA,U+2BD-2C5,U+2C7-2CC,U+2CE-2D7,U+2DD-2FF,U+304,U+308,U+329,U+1D00-1DBF,U+1E00-1E9F,U+1EF2-1EFF,U+2020,U+20A0-20AB,U+20AD-20C0,U+2113,U+2C60-2C7F,U+A720-A7FF}@font-face{font-family:Manrope;font-style:normal;font-weight:200 800;font-display:swap;src:url(../media/a343f882a40d2cc9.p.71e1367e.woff2)format("woff2");unicode-range:U+??,U+131,U+152-153,U+2BB-2BC,U+2C6,U+2DA,U+2DC,U+304,U+308,U+329,U+2000-206F,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D}.manrope_de5d48bf-module__jDruaG__className{font-family:Manrope,system-ui,sans-serif;font-style:normal}.manrope_de5d48bf-module__jDruaG__variable{--manrope:"Manrope",system-ui,sans-serif}
.brand{font-family:var(--lexend-deca);font-weight:200}
header{z-index:10;align-items:center;width:800px;margin:0 auto;display:flex;position:fixed;top:36px;left:0;right:0}@media only screen and (max-width:1024px){header{width:calc(100% - 72px)}}@media only screen and (max-width:768px){header{width:calc(100% - 48px);top:24px}}@media only screen and (max-width:640px){header{width:calc(100% - 24px);top:12px}}header>div:first-child{border:1px solid var(--border);-webkit-backdrop-filter:blur(7px);backdrop-filter:blur(7px);background:linear-gradient(to bottom,var(--background)0%,transparent 50%,var(--background)100%);border-radius:8px;padding:16px 12px}header>div:first-child .brand{font-family:var(--lexend-deca);font-size:24px;font-weight:200}header>div:first-child .brand h1{line-height:28px}header>div:first-child .links a{font-size:15px;font-weight:400}header>div:first-child .links a:hover{text-shadow:0 0 2px #fff,0 0 10px #fff}header>div:first-child:has(.el){justify-content:space-between}header>div:first-child .el{justify-content:flex-end;align-items:center;width:40px;height:25px;display:flex}header>div:first-child .burger{pointer-events:none;width:22.5px;position:relative}header>div:first-child .burger:after,header>div:first-child .burger:before{content:"";background-color:#fff;width:100%;height:1px;transition:all 1s cubic-bezier(.76,0,.24,1);display:block;position:relative}header>div:first-child .burger:after{top:-4px}header>div:first-child .burger:before{top:4px}header>div:first-child .burger-active:after{top:-1px;transform:rotate(45deg)}header>div:first-child .burger-active:before{top:1px;transform:rotate(-45deg)}header nav.mobile-nav{-webkit-tap-highlight-color:#0000;-webkit-touch-callout:none;-webkit-user-select:none;width:calc(100% - 48px);position:fixed;top:100px;overflow:hidden}@media only screen and (max-width:640px){header nav.mobile-nav{width:calc(100% - 24px);top:86px}}header nav.mobile-nav a,header nav.mobile-nav p{-webkit-tap-highlight-color:#0000;-webkit-touch-callout:none;touch-action:manipulation}header nav.mobile-nav .wrapper{gap:50px;margin-bottom:80px;display:flex}header nav.mobile-nav .container{flex-direction:column;justify-content:space-between;display:flex}header nav.mobile-nav .body{-webkit-backdrop-filter:blur(7px);backdrop-filter:blur(7px);border:1px solid var(--border);background:linear-gradient(to bottom,var(--background)0%,transparent 50%,var(--background)100%);border-radius:8px;flex-wrap:wrap;padding:20px;display:flex}@media only screen and (max-width:768px){header nav.mobile-nav .body{flex-direction:column}}header nav.mobile-nav .body p{margin:0;padding-right:30px;font-size:32px;font-weight:300;display:flex;overflow:hidden}header nav.mobile-nav .body a{color:#fff;text-transform:uppercase;text-decoration:none}
footer{background:linear-gradient(to top,#331333 0%,#271127 40%,var(--background)100%);margin-top:120px}@media only screen and (max-width:768px){footer{margin-top:80px}}@media only screen and (max-width:640px){footer{margin-top:60px}}footer ul li{opacity:.7;font-size:22px;transition:opacity .2s ease-in-out}footer ul li:hover{opacity:1}footer p{font-family:var(--inter);font-size:22px;font-weight:500}footer .social{align-items:center;gap:24px;display:flex}@media only screen and (max-width:640px){footer .social{flex:1;align-items:flex-end}}footer .social>div{width:fit-content}footer .social a{width:fit-content;padding:48px;display:block}@media only screen and (max-width:1024px){footer .social a{padding:24px}footer .social a svg{width:40px;height:40px}}@media only screen and (max-width:640px){footer .social a{padding:12px}footer .social a svg{width:32px;height:32px}}
#home,#whitepaper{flex-direction:column;align-items:center;display:flex}#home .welcome,#whitepaper .welcome{margin-bottom:60px}.home-container{width:1200px;max-width:1480px}@media only screen and (max-width:1480px){.home-container{width:80%}}@media only screen and (max-width:1024px){.home-container{width:calc(100% - 48px)}}@media only screen and (max-width:640px){.home-container{width:calc(100% - 24px)}}
